    def test_invalid_move_position_already_taken(self):
        board = Board()
        game = Game(board=board, player_1='X', player_2='O')

        self.assertEqual(game.next_turn(), 'X')
        game.move('X', row=0, col=0)

        self.assertEqual(game.next_turn(), 'O')
        with self.assertRaises(InvalidMovementException):
            game.move('O', row=0, col=0)

    def test_create_a_game_and_public_interface(self):
        board = Board()
        game = Game(board=board, player_1='X', player_2='O')

        self.assertFalse(game.is_finished())
        self.assertFalse(game.has_winner())
        self.assertFalse(game.is_tied())
        self.assertIsNone(game.get_winner())

        self.assertEqual(game.next_turn(), 'X')

        self.assertEqual(game.board, board)

    def test_invalid_move_game_has_winner(self):
        board = Board([
            ['X', None, None],
            ['O', 'X', None],
            [None, 'O', 'X'],
        ])

        game = Game(board=board, player_1='X', player_2='O')

        self.assertTrue(game.is_finished())
        self.assertTrue(game.has_winner())
        self.assertFalse(game.is_tied())
        self.assertEqual(game.get_winner(), 'X')

        self.assertEqual(game.next_turn(), 'X')
        with self.assertRaises(InvalidMovementException):
            game.move('X', row=0, col=2)
